Prediction markets have become America’s new national pastime | Dave Schilling

My parents’ generation may have been on to something when they railed against gambling. If only George Santos had listened

If only George Santos and Bill Simmons had my parents, they wouldn’t be facing down a hailstorm of condemnation for circumventing the basic rules and regulations of dubious “prediction markets” and online gambling. Kalshi just banned the former congressman George Santos from its service and he was forced to pay back his winnings after he was accused of the dumb person’s version of insider trading. He bet on himself to not attend the State of the Union address, then conveniently didn’t go. For his trouble, he won (and will be forced to relinquish) more than $17,000; he’ll also have to pay more than $80,000 in total fines from Kalshi and the Commodity Futures Trading Commission.

Bill Simmons, the sports commentator, podcast host, and founder of The Ringer, had a different story.
